Trawex features and specs

  • Comprehensive Travel Solutions
    Trawex provides an extensive suite of travel technology solutions, including booking engines, travel CRM, and B2B, B2C travel portals, which cater to a wide range of travel businesses.
  • Customization
    The platform offers customizable features to suit the specific needs and branding of different travel agencies, enhancing user experience and operational efficiency.
  • Global Reach
    Trawex integrates with numerous global distribution systems (GDS) and other APIs, allowing its users access to a wide range of inventories and services worldwide.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The system is designed with an intuitive user interface that makes it easy for travel agents to navigate and manage bookings and client relationships.
  • 24/7 Support
    Trawex provides round-the-clock customer support, ensuring that users can get assistance whenever they need it.

Possible disadvantages of Trawex

  • High Cost
    Some users may find the pricing for Trawex’s extensive array of features and services to be on the higher side, which might not be suitable for smaller travel agencies.
  • Complex Implementation
    The implementation process can be complex and time-consuming due to the breadth of features and customization options available.
  • Dependence on Internet
    Being a web-based platform, Trawex requires a stable internet connection for optimal use, which could be a limitation in regions with poor connectivity.
  • Learning Curve
    New users may require time and training to fully understand and utilize all the features offered by Trawex effectively.
  • Integration Challenges
    While Trawex offers considerable integration options, some users might face challenges in integrating existing systems and workflows with the platform.

Codictionary features and specs

  • Centralized Code Knowledge
    Codictionary provides a centralized platform for storing and organizing coding terminology, definitions, and snippets, making it easier for developers to find and reference information in one place.
  • Collaborative Learning
    The platform supports collaborative contributions, allowing developers to share knowledge, add definitions, and help build a community-driven coding dictionary that benefits everyone.
  • Beginner-Friendly
    Codictionary is designed to be accessible to newcomers in programming, offering clear and simple explanations of coding terms and concepts that can help beginners get up to speed quickly.
  • Free to Use
    The platform is available for free, making it an accessible resource for developers at all levels without requiring a subscription or payment to access coding definitions and knowledge.
  • Clean and Simple Interface
    Codictionary features a straightforward and easy-to-navigate user interface, allowing users to quickly search for and find the coding terms and definitions they need without unnecessary complexity.

Possible disadvantages of Codictionary

  • Limited Content Depth
    As a relatively niche platform, Codictionary may not have the breadth or depth of content found on more established resources like Stack Overflow, MDN, or official documentation sites.
  • Small Community
    The platform has a smaller user base compared to major developer communities, which means fewer contributions, slower updates, and potentially less peer review of content accuracy.
  • Limited Advanced Topics
    The platform may focus more on basic definitions and terminology, potentially lacking in-depth coverage of advanced programming concepts, design patterns, or complex technical topics.
  • Potential for Outdated Information
    With a smaller community maintaining content, some entries may become outdated as programming languages and technologies evolve, without timely updates to reflect current best practices.
  • Less Recognized Platform
    Being a lesser-known tool in the developer ecosystem, Codictionary may not be widely recognized or trusted as an authoritative source compared to well-established documentation and reference sites.
